Hemp-based renewable energy isn’t just sustainable—it’s scalable. With abundant feedstock, it can meet growing energy demands without depleting resources. Capable of year round growth, on marginal land, hemp doesn’t need to compete with our food supply like other biomass crops. #EnergySky

Hemp cultivation uses less water than traditional crops like cotton or corn, & requires no synthetic pesticides or herbicides. Its efficiency conserves vital resources while improving soil health, making it a sustainable, eco-friendly alternative for modern agriculture. #Sustainability #EnergySky
